Why is everyone talking about the Winter Paralympics in Milan?
History is being written in the snow today as the Milan Cortina 2026 Winter Paralympics officially sets a new record for the highest number of female athletes ever. The International Paralympic Committee is celebrating a massive jump in participation, showing just how much the games have grown. It’s a proud moment for sports, with 160 women competing across various events, proving that the world of Para-sports is becoming more inclusive every year.
Even with global tensions rising elsewhere, athletes from 56 different nations have gathered to compete at the highest level. We’re seeing five countries make their Winter Paralympic debut today, including Haiti and Portugal.
